Senior Embedded Software Engineer
Barrington James • san francisco bay area, san francisco bay area • Posted June 14, 2026
About the Role
This role is hybrid in office 3 days a week, office locations are either Freemont, CA or Montreal, Quebec. Must have working rights and not need sponsorship for either location.
My client is an Orthopedic Medical Device company with an advanced robotic surgical platform. As they continue to scale their engineering team, they are seeking a Lead Embedded Software Engineer to join them.
The Lead Embedded Software Engineer will be responsible for driving the design and development of the current optical tracking system that is embedded into the robotic system. This is a highly visible role bridging hardware, software and regulatory considerations. The core of the job is going to be working on the camera system. It tracks the object and feeds positioning to the robot, which is extremely precise and timing is complex.
For this role, you will need:
- Familiarity with Highly Regulated Environments (Medical De...